Battery

The battery you use in your key fob is one the easiest fixes. The fob uses a small coin-shaped 3V battery (CR2032 or CR2025) that is usually available in general stores or home improvement stores as well as some auto parts stores. You should use a new battery. Old batteries can harm the circuit boards and are no longer useful.

It is recommended to begin by opening the fob. It may be a bit tight, but with the aid of a flat screwdriver you will be able to break the two halves. Then, fit the screwdriver into the seam on all sides of the fob, and then lift a couple of clips to secure it. They are easily broken, so be careful and work slowly.

After replacing the battery, reassemble the fob and test it to see if everything is functioning just as it should. If it isn't working after pressing the button a few times, ensure that the contacts are clean. You could also try it using an additional key fob to determine whether the issue is specific to that particular key. If not, there could be another reason that caused the key fob to not work. For instance it could be because the button is worn out. This would cause the button to work a few times and not all the time.

Interference

The key fob is powered by a small transmitter that transmits the signal in a short distance to a receiver in your car. Its primary function is to permit your vehicle to recognize the key fob, open its doors as you approach it and start when you push the ignition button.

Interference may sometimes hinder communication. If you charge your second-generation Apple Pencil while holding the fob (via iGeneration), it could prevent you from unlocking your vehicle.

Other electronic devices that utilize the same frequency as the fob might interfere with the signal. Garage door openers or tire pressure monitoring devices can be affected. Even a transmitter inside your home could be interfering however it is difficult for professionals to test.

It's possible that your fob is simply reset. This requires the transmitter on your fob to become recognized by the receiver in your mini keys and a specific code is assigned to each pairing. Fobs have to be reprogrammed after they have been disconnected or replaced after you purchase a new one and in some cases when the battery is replaced. Follow the steps in the owner's manual to reprogram your key fob or ask a dealer for assistance.
